NUSICnom propre • /ˈnjuː.zik/
Mot-valise formé de nu (« nouveau ») et de -sic, référence à l'argot zik pour musique.
Projet entre amis mélomanes dont le principe est simple : choisir un album, souvent inconnu, l'écouter entièrement, puis en discuter pour lui attribuer une note.
